The diameter shows two infinitely long wires carrying equal currents of 8.0A running anti - parallel to each other. They are both parallel to the z - axis, and are located on the x - axis at x = 3.0m and x = 0.0m respectively. Find the magnetic field at the following points on the x - y plane: (a) (5,0,0) (b) (1,0,0) and (c) (3,1,0). Referring to the previous problem, find the force per meter on a wire carrying a current of 2.0A in the positive z direction when placed at each of the three locatio0ns in the problem.
